Just south of Washington Boulevard in Del Rey, wood framing has reached its peak for a new affordable housing complex from Los Angeles-based developer Passo.

Located at 4129 Centinela Avenue, the project consists an eight-story building that will feature 72 studio and one-bedroom apartments without on-site parking when finished. The podium-type apartment complex replaced a commercial building that was once home to the New Flavors Chinese restaurant.

Passo entitled the site using density bonus incentives in exchange for the provision of affordable housing. All of the apartments at 4129 Centinela are to be rented to low- and moderate-income households, save for a single market-rate manager's unit.

Aero Collective is designing the project, which is depicted with a contemporary look in a rendering.

The project is one of numerous affordable housing developments Passo currently has in the works for communities on the Westside.

The development site is located just south of Centinela's intersection with Washington Boulevard in Culver City, where construction is also underway the long-delayed Culver Public Market.
